I meant the guns also designed to shoot 45Colt from a 410 draw the .454" bullet down some. Some have a smoothbore greater than .410 that still shoot shot ok and also have the facility for a rifled choke to be fitted for the 45Colt bullet.

I have no idea what his legal qualifications are, if any, but his engineering ones are somewhat lacking. To 'draw' and to 'swage' have the same result - things get smaller. However, the process is different. When swaging the material is pushed (up) and when drawing, it is pulled (down). In effect, the bullet is being 'swaged' as it is being pushed as it were.
